St. Thomas will appeal ruling on planned arena in St. Paul, resumes construction [Star Tribune]
The University of St. Thomas says it will appeal last's week ruling that an environmental review of their planned hockey and basketball arena didn't go far enough. Construction of the 5,500 Lee and Penny Anderson Arena will continue, university leaders said in an email. It is being built on the university's south campus, west of Cretin Avenue and north of Goodrich.

Get to Know Gopher Men's Basketball's Frank Mitchell
Junior forward Frank Mitchell joins the Gopher men's basketball team this season after spending the previous two seasons at Canisius. Mitchell earned All-MAAC Second Team honors after finishing the season as the only player in the MAAC to average a double-double. The Toronto, Ont. product finished the 2023-24 season ranked fourth in the nation with his 11.6 rebounds per game He averaged 12.1 points, 11.6 rebounds and 1.5 assists per game. He led the MAAC and ranked 21st in the country with 15 double-double performances. Get to know the Toronto, Ont. native as he prepares for the 2024-25 campaign.
